Percept Live Pvt. Ltd., a wholly owned subsidiary of Percept Limited and the creators of Sunburn, announced the appointments of Nikhil Uniyal as Business Head and Sonal Shah as Head – Brand Partnership and Sponsorship Sales, effective February 1, 2026.
The leadership appointments signal Percept Live’s intensified focus on accelerating growth, strengthening monetisation, and scaling its portfolio of high-impact live, hybrid, and content-led intellectual properties (IPs) across India and international markets.
Percept Live develops immersive live and digital experiences that connect brands with large consumer audiences globally. Its IP portfolio spans music, culture, sports, fashion, and lifestyle, offering year-round, multi-platform engagement opportunities.
Expanding a Diverse IP Portfolio
The company owns and curates a range of marquee IPs across live and hybrid formats, including:
- Bollyboom – positioned as the world’s first and largest Bollywood Dance Music Festival
- EPL (Eat Play Love) – a festival celebrating food, music, and art
- Windsong – an adventure-led music festival rooted in storytelling and the arts
- India Model Search (IMS) – positioned as India’s transparent and inclusive platform for aspiring fashion models
- Xtreme Combat Championship (XCC) – a multi-gender combat sports property integrating fashion, food, and music
Nikhil Uniyal Appointed Business Head
As part of the leadership strengthening initiative, Nikhil Uniyal has been appointed Business Head, where he will lead the company’s next phase of growth and monetisation.
Uniyal brings over 16 years of experience across media and marketing, with expertise in growth strategy, business development, revenue leadership, and IP creation. His background includes leading large-scale campaigns across ATL, BTL, and digital platforms, with a focus on building and monetising intellectual properties through consumer insight-led strategies and optimised sales systems.
Prior to joining Percept Live, Uniyal held senior leadership roles at Wondrlab India, Entertainment Network India Limited (ENIL – Radio Mirchi), The Times of India Group (Red Cell), and GroupM (MEC). During his tenure, he led IP-driven business models, improved profitability, and enhanced operational efficiencies across the Delhi, Mumbai, and Chennai markets.
In his new role, Uniyal will oversee strategic growth and diversification across live entertainment, content production, talent management, and marketing communications, driving innovation and expansion in domestic and international markets.

Sonal Shah to Lead Brand Partnerships and Sponsorship Sales
Sonal Shah has been appointed Head – Brand Partnership and Sponsorship Sales and will lead sponsorship strategy, brand solutions, and revenue partnerships.
Shah brings over 26 years of experience across ad sales, brand solutions, influencer marketing, and experiential sales, with leadership experience spanning linear television, OTT, digital, social media, and live events.
Before joining Percept Live, Shah held senior leadership roles at ZEE Entertainment Enterprises Ltd. and Discovery Networks Asia-Pacific. Her work included leading branded content initiatives, influencer-led campaigns, live events, and sponsorship-driven properties across entertainment, youth, lifestyle, and sports verticals. Her career includes delivering revenue growth, exceeding targets, and building integrated sales solutions across on-ground, broadcast, OTT, and digital ecosystems.
At Percept Live, Shah will focus on strengthening the sponsorship ecosystem, creating integrated brand opportunities, and driving scalable partnerships across the company’s IP portfolio.
